    The objective of our clinic is to provide high-quality medical and surgical care, at reasonable fees, for dogs and cats in the Southwest Chicago suburbs. We intend to accomplish this goal by following Matthew 7:12 - we will treat you as we would like to be treated were we in your clinic. I would like to thank all of you who have supported and utilized our services along the way. This year, 2013, is the 24th anniversary of our practice. We are pleased, and humbled, to have been able to serve you for so many years.
